Silly Billy! Joel claims Taylor Swift is as good as The Beatles

- By Eleanor Sharples TV and Radio Correspond­ent

THEY have both notched up countless hits and sold tens of millions of records worldwide.

Most music-lovers, however, would probably stop there when it came to comparing The Beatles and Taylor Swift.

But not singer-songwriter Billy Joel, who has hailed the American pop queen as ‘this generation’s Beatles’.

He said her music, such as the huge hit Shake It Off, will endure – just like the songs crafted by the Fab Four decades ago.

When asked about current artists, he told

‘She knows music and she knows how to write’

the newspaper USA Today: ‘Taylor [Swift] is a very talented girl and she’s productive and keeps coming up with great concepts and songs and she’s huge.

‘You have to give her high marks. She knows music and she knows how to write. She’s like that generation’s Beatles.’

Miss Swift is only 32 but has already released 11 studio albums, sold more than 100million records worldwide and won 11 Grammy Awards.

Despite her success, the singer still has a way to go before matching The Beatles. Their worldwide sales have soared past 600million, despite the band splitting up in 1972, and they produced 13 studio albums plus also won 11 Grammys. Miss Swift is fighting a legal battle after being accused of stealing lyrics included in Shake it Off from the song Playas Gon’ Play by US girl group 3LW.

Both feature the lines ‘players gonna play’ and ‘haters gonna hate’. Earlier this week she appealed against a decision by a judge in California to allow a trial to go ahead when her lawyers argued the words were ‘free for everyone to use’.
